查看本地maven
查看状态如果要查看本地maven,使用命令行:
mvn help:effective-settings
如下如localRepository标签
nexus下载
官网地址
解压后如下图
启动服务器/停止服务器
bin 目录下 执行命令:
./nexus start
如下图表面启动成功
此时浏览器访问:http://localhost:8081/ 进入到私服控制面板
查看状态及关闭服务器
./nexus status
./nexus stop
配置环境变量(根据自己需要选择配置)
先将下载解压的文件放到 /usr/local(你可以放到随意位置,在配置环境变量时填自己的就行)
通过编辑环境变量文件
open -e .bash_profile
加入下面代码
# 创建环境变量NEXUS_HOME
export NEXUS_HOME=/usr/local/nexus-3.60.0-02-mac/nexus-3.60.0-02
PATH=$PATH:$NEXUS_HOME/bin
然后保存退出,在终端中执行刷新配置命令
source ~/.bash_profile
这样就可以不用进入bin文件 全局来启动、关闭 nexus了
进入私服后台重置密码
第一次登录会在配置文件中给出一个密码账号admin
登录后重置密码
proxy:代理仓库。即你可以设置代理远程的仓库,设置了代理之后,在你的 Nexus 仓库中找不到需要的工件就会到代理的远程仓库中查找
hosted:本地仓库。即本地的私有仓库。通常用来存放和管理非中央仓库或者你自己开发的工件包。这仓库有 release 和 snapshots 两种类型,自己在构建工件包的时候,就需要指定 release(正式版/发行版) 还是 snapshots(开发版)。文章来源:https://www.toymoban.com/news/detail-731692.html
group:组合仓库。这种类型的仓库可以组合多个仓库,然后用户只要访问这个组合仓库,就可以同时访问被组合的其它成员仓库。一般用来给用户一个访问 Nexus 仓库的统一地址。组合仓库中可以看到成员仓库中的工件资源,但是无权删除。
文章来源地址https://www.toymoban.com/news/detail-731692.html
到了这里,关于Mac 电脑查看本地maven,及私有仓库的搭建与使用【nexus的配置与使用】的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!